Transaction 84d32e76bbb39a07c5345bec23ffb44fd754729e44c8e8a6d9716e719fe7e002

2 Input
2 Outputs
  • 84d32e76bbb39a07c5345bec23ffb44fd754729e44c8e8a6d9716e719fe7e002:0
  • value  499569466
    address  16LYRuDkMjvXwZgqJtjK2Uzho5CxTu3iGq
  • 84d32e76bbb39a07c5345bec23ffb44fd754729e44c8e8a6d9716e719fe7e002:1
  • value  1500000000
    address  17dkxehrxFVn2xUPcET4g8fBRSQsKQtwWQ